1. Official Broadcasters: Your Go-To Option
First up, let’s talk about the official broadcasters. These are the channels that have the official rights to telecast the series, ensuring you get the highest quality stream with expert commentary. In India, the rights are often held by channels like Star Sports. In the UK, you’ll typically find the matches on Sky Sports Cricket. These channels provide comprehensive coverage, including pre-match analysis, live commentary, and post-match discussions.
Star Sports: If you're in India, Star Sports is your go-to channel. They usually broadcast the matches in multiple languages, so you can enjoy the commentary in your preferred language. Star Sports also offers a high-definition feed, ensuring you don't miss any of the on-field action. Plus, they often have special shows and segments dedicated to the series, giving you in-depth insights and analysis. The viewing experience is top-notch, making it a fan favorite for live cricket streaming.
Sky Sports Cricket: For our viewers in the UK, Sky Sports Cricket is the place to be. They provide extensive coverage with some of the best commentators in the game. Sky Sports is known for its high production quality and engaging presentation. Subscribing to Sky Sports also gives you access to their online streaming service, so you can watch the matches on your computer, tablet, or smartphone. With Sky Sports, you're guaranteed an immersive and comprehensive viewing experience.

Tips for a Smooth Live Streaming Experience
Okay, so you know where to watch the matches, but how do you ensure you have a smooth and enjoyable experience? Here are a few tips to keep in mind:
1. Check Your Internet Connection
First and foremost, make sure you have a stable and fast internet connection. Live streaming requires a good amount of bandwidth, so a slow connection can lead to buffering and interruptions. Before the match starts, run a speed test to ensure your internet is up to the task. If you're using Wi-Fi, try moving closer to your router to improve the signal. If possible, use a wired connection for a more stable and reliable stream. Nobody wants to miss a crucial moment because of a lagging stream!
2. Choose the Right Streaming Quality
Most streaming platforms allow you to adjust the video quality. If you're experiencing buffering, try lowering the resolution. While high-definition streaming looks great, it also requires more bandwidth. If your internet connection isn't the strongest, opting for a lower resolution can help ensure a smoother viewing experience. You can always switch back to a higher quality if your connection improves.
3. Use Official Streaming Platforms
To avoid low-quality streams and potential malware, stick to official streaming platforms. Unofficial sites often offer poor video quality, intrusive ads, and can even expose you to security risks. Official platforms like Star Sports, Sky Sports, Disney+ Hotstar, and SonyLIV invest in providing a high-quality and secure streaming experience, so they're always the best option.
4. Update Your Streaming Apps
Make sure your streaming apps are up to date. App updates often include bug fixes and performance improvements that can enhance your viewing experience. Before the match, check the app store for any available updates and install them. This can help prevent unexpected issues and ensure you have the latest features and security enhancements.
5. Be Aware of Time Zone Differences
If you're watching from a different time zone, make sure you know the correct start time for the match. Nothing is more disappointing than tuning in late and missing the first few overs! Use a time zone converter to double-check the timings and set a reminder so you don't miss the start of the action. This is especially important for international series like India vs England, where the time difference can be significant.
6. Use a VPN if Necessary
In some cases, you might need to use a VPN (Virtual Private Network) to access certain streaming platforms. This is because some services have geographical restrictions and are only available in certain countries. A VPN allows you to connect to a server in another location, effectively masking your IP address and allowing you to access the content. However, make sure to use a reputable VPN service and be aware of the terms and conditions of the streaming platform, as some services may prohibit the use of VPNs.

1. Historical Rivalry
India and England have been playing cricket against each other for over a century, and their rivalry is steeped in history. From the early days of Test cricket to the modern era of T20, these two teams have produced countless memorable moments. The Ashes may be the oldest rivalry in cricket, but the India-England contests are right up there in terms of intensity and significance. This historical context adds an extra layer of excitement to every match, making it more than just a game.
